クラスの使用
org.springframework.web.socket.config.annotation.WebSocketTransportRegistration
org.springframework.web.socket.config.annotation 内の WebSocketTransportRegistration 使用
修飾子と型メソッド説明WebSocketTransportRegistration.addDecoratorFactory
(WebSocketHandlerDecoratorFactory factory) WebSocket メッセージの処理に使用されるハンドラーを装飾するファクトリを追加します。protected final WebSocketTransportRegistration
WebSocketMessageBrokerConfigurationSupport.getTransportRegistration()
WebSocketTransportRegistration.setDecoratorFactories
(WebSocketHandlerDecoratorFactory... factories) WebSocket メッセージの処理に使用されるハンドラーを装飾するように 1 つ以上のファクトリを構成します。WebSocketTransportRegistration.setMessageSizeLimit
(int messageSizeLimit) 複数の WebSocket メッセージから集約される STOMP フレームなど、受信サブプロトコルメッセージの最大サイズを設定します。WebSocketTransportRegistration.setSendBufferSizeLimit
(int sendBufferSizeLimit) WebSocket セッションにメッセージを送信するときにバッファリングするデータの最大量、または SockJS フォールバックオプションが使用されているときに HTTP レスポンスを構成します。WebSocketTransportRegistration.setSendTimeLimit
(int timeLimit) SockJS フォールバックオプションが使用されている場合、WebSocket セッションにメッセージを送信するとき、または HTTP レスポンスに書き込むときに許可される最大時間の制限時間(ミリ秒単位)を構成します。WebSocketTransportRegistration.setTimeToFirstMessage
(int timeToFirstMessage) WebSocket 接続が確立されてから最初のサブプロトコルメッセージが受信されるまでの最大許容時間をミリ秒単位で設定します。修飾子と型メソッド説明protected void
DelegatingWebSocketMessageBrokerConfiguration.configureWebSocketTransport
(WebSocketTransportRegistration registration) protected void
WebSocketMessageBrokerConfigurationSupport.configureWebSocketTransport
(WebSocketTransportRegistration registry) default void
WebSocketMessageBrokerConfigurer.configureWebSocketTransport
(WebSocketTransportRegistration registry) WebSocket クライアントから送受信されるメッセージの処理に関連するオプションを構成します。修飾子コンストラクター説明WebMvcStompEndpointRegistry
(WebSocketHandler webSocketHandler, WebSocketTransportRegistration transportRegistration, TaskScheduler defaultSockJsTaskScheduler)